> I have several documents where appear "Ziegler-Nichols". I can find
> the documents searching for "ziegler-nichols" but I cannot find
> anything if I look for "ziegler" or "nichols".  Is there any way to
> find them looking for "Ziegler"?
> 
> I'm using the tracker-search-tool (0.5.1) and tracker (0.5.1)

Currently it is not possible and it is not normal... I do not know if
QDBM (which stores file names associated with keywords) can be set to
split string like "ziegler-nichols" into "ziegler" and "nichols"
automatically for searching or if we need to split strings ourselves.

What I also dislike with libstemmer (which aims to "reduce" strings to
radicals to ignore plural for instance) is that it does not ignore
accentuated characters, so if I have a file which contains "éléphant",
then "élephant" or "elephant" will not be found. "éléphant" is the
correct orthography but it happens very often that french people miss
some accents or add superflus ones... and it is the same problem in
other languages.
